Last summer, Norqain proved it was more than a one-trick pony by launching a headline-grabbing watch that didn’t belong to its blockbuster Wild One family.

The watch was the Freedom Chrono “Enjoy Life” Special Edition, an ice cream-themed version of the brand’s vintage-inspired sports chronograph. It featured a white dial with its three subdials colored in pastel shades of blue, green and pink, and the tachymeter scale split into the same three corresponding colors.

Most notably, the watch’s 4:30 date window displayed an ice cream cone every seventh day, with the intention of reminding its wearers to enjoy life and take time to reward themselves. The watch unexpectedly became a viral hit for Norqain, aided by brand fan and Hollywood horological heavyweight Mark Wahlberg touting it as the watch of the summer on social media.
While not technically launched as a limited edition, Norqain has now ended production of the “Enjoy Life,” but don’t worry. At Watches and Wonders earlier this month in Geneva, the brand added two more scoops to its summery ice cream chronograph with a pair of brand-new versions.
